Originally Posted by kits
The SAR Information sheet says, "The highest SAR value for this model phone tested by Sony Ericsson for use at the ear is 0.90 W/kg (10g)"
It also states the SAR limit recommended by the ICNIRP is 2 W/kg average over ten (10) gram of tissue. Whatever that means! |

Originally Posted by kits
Yes it does have a small bump and the lens is protected around with a steel ring like casing. So, it won't get scratched as lens is slightly recessed into this steel casing. This bump actually is on one end of phone and at the bottom end has curved bump that has the speaker. So, when you rest the phone on it's back, these two bumps balance the phone well and you have an open space underneath. This design helps speaker sound good even when it's rested on table as there is openness for speaker. I hope I wasn't confusing

Originally Posted by kits
One major thing that bothers me when using it as walkman is the auto locking of keys. I played around to see if I can avoid making phone from locking. While listening music in office, I don't want to use shake to skip tracks. So, I am forced to unlock the phone and then press SKIP button.
Anyone know to make change auto lock keys to off? |
|
Originally Posted by Outrigger
Easy
go to settings, profile, security, and then auto keylock, and presto! Another note is that I noticed there is about a 1 second lag whenever I click the call button to make a call, or when I slide it open, the screen would take about 1 second to light up. don't know if its just me or anyone else has experienced this. |
